About Flatland

Powered by Kansas City PBS, Flatland is your local nonprofit news source committed to providing context and solutions to some of our region’s biggest challenges. Founded in November 2013 through a gift from the Hale Family Foundation, Flatland produces multimedia stories that examine local news, highlight rural affairs and explore Kansas City history.

Flatland serves as a founding member of the Kansas City Media Collective, encouraging collaboration amongst Kansas City nonprofit news outlets to strengthen our community’s ever-changing media landscape.
